Operations optimization means doing the right work in the right order with less waste. Your COO agent helps you see where time and money leak.

Step 1: Define what done means

Write a clear done standard for your main service or product. A clear done rule reduces rework.

Step 2: Measure cycle time

Ask how long jobs take from start to finish. Long cycles often hide handoff issues.

Step 3: Review scheduling fit

Check if labor matches demand by day and hour. Mismatch creates overtime or idle time.

Step 4: Ask for a simple improvement test

Pick one change to try for two weeks. Short tests prove value before big spend.

Step 5: Review results with your team

Share wins in plain numbers. Teams repeat what gets measured and praised.

What happens next

You will build a cycle of measure, test, and improve that compounds over time.
